How to use Paracetamol Suppositories -
Dosage of thee paracetamol suppositories should be based on the child’s weight, with a recommended dosage of 15mg/kg per administration. Ages and weight ranges presented below are provided as an accompanying guide only.
1 – 3 years (10kg): One suppository
4 – 6 years (15kg): Two suppositories
These doses may be repeated up to a maximum of 4 times in 24 hours. The dose should not be repeated more frequently than
every 4 hours. The recommended dose should not be exceeded. The Paracetamol Suppositories should not be used for more than 3 days, except on the advice of a doctor. Higher doses do not produce any increase in analgesic effect. Only whole suppositories should be administered – do not break the Paracetamol Suppositories before administration.
